Fix #2293

Before

module M
  module N
  end

  # 2. Found the `::M::N2` and search the the `N`(`entry.decl.old_name`).
  # 3. The `::N` is nothing.
  module N2 = N 
end

class C
  # 1. Validate command search the `::M::N2`
  # 4. Report "The `M::N2` is not found".
  include M::N2
end

After

module M
  module N
  end

  # 2. Found `::M::N2` and search the `N`.
  # 3. `::N` is nothing.
  # 4. Search  the `::M::N`. (from `entry.outer`)
  # 5. Found the `::M::N`.
  module N2 = N 
end

class C
  # 1. Validate command search the `::M::N2`
  # 6. `M::N2` resolved by `::M::N`.
  include M::N2
end
